Transaction 389b945e1468064498333b54069f4cb65236191e494740933929a3ed64ab1066
1 Input
1 Output
-
389b945e1468064498333b54069f4cb65236191e494740933929a3ed64ab1066:0
- value
- 20001616
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c4b6abc8921f52686ec6851ebce9b08962e545f
- address
- bc1qh39k40yfy86jdphvdpg7hn5mpztzu4zlhpzsh6